2017-12-10 17 views
0

に対して値をチェックし、これが今は、私はちょうど初心者専門家か何かではないが、私はそれがファイルに対して正しいですかどうかを確認するために値をチェックする問題を抱えているファイルのpython

line = open("question.txt", "r").readlines()[0] 
secondline = open("answer.txt", "r").readlines()[0] 
print("Please enter A or B for the correct answer") 
answer = input("What does "+ line + " mean? \n A: set of rules \n B: a 
program ").upper() 
if answer == (secondline): 
    print("Well done") 
else: 
    print("incorrect") 
私のコードです
what outputs is: 
Please enter A or B for the correct answer 
What does algorithm mean? 
A: set of rules 
B: a program a 
incorrect 
>>> 

「質問」テキストファイル は、最初の行のみ と最初の行に「」「答」テキストファイルだけ持っ上のアルゴリズムで構成されています。

助けてください!ありがとうございました。

答えて

0

このコードを動作させるには、upper()lower()に置き換えるか、answer.txtの内容をAに変更します。

関連する問題